What types of resources can I discover using the Harvard Library Collections Explorer?

The Collections Explorer provides access to a vast array of resources, including over 20 million items such as manuscripts, journal articles, unique maps, and original recordings. It helps users explore various formats and types of collections within Harvard’s extensive library system.

When will the Harvard Library Collections Explorer be available to the public?

The Harvard Library Collections Explorer is expected to launch publicly in the fall, following its alpha version user testing and collaboration with technological partners like Mozilla.ai.

How does the Collections Explorer suggest related topics or prompts?

The Collections Explorer suggests related topics or prompts based on your original inquiry. For example, if you search about germ theory development, it might recommend exploring related aspects such as public education campaigns of the 19th century, promoting further inquiry and exploration.
